The hexadecimal color code #62545A corresponds to the code RGB( 98, 84, 90 ). It's a shade of Gray. This color is a combination of red (at 0,38 level), green (at 0,33 level) and blue (at 0,35 level). Its brightness is 35% and its saturation is 7%. It is composed of red at 36%, green at 30% and blue at 33%.

The complementary color #9DABA5 is the color exactly opposite to #62545A on the color wheel. The triadic palette is created by selecting two colors that are evenly spaced on the color wheel.

When using #62545A as the background color, consider selecting a lighter text color for improved readability. If you want to use #62545A as the text color, prefer a light background, such as Blanc.
